It is a carboxylic acid with a specific molecular structure, featuring three methyl groups attached to the hexanoic acid backbone. The molecular formula of 3,5,5 - Trimethylhexanoic acid is C9H18O2. Its molecular weight is approximately 158.24 g/mol. This product usually appears as a colorless to pale - yellow liquid at room temperature. It has a characteristic odor. 3,5,5 - Trimethylhexanoic acid has a wide range of applications in different industries. In the field of organic synthesis, it serves as an important intermediate. It can be used to synthesize various esters, which have applications in the fragrance and flavor industry. The esters derived from 3,5,5 - Trimethylhexanoic acid can impart unique odors, making them valuable in the production of perfumes, cosmetics, and food flavorings.
In the lubricant industry, 3,5,5 - Trimethylhexanoic acid can be used to produce high - performance lubricant additives. These additives can improve the anti - wear and anti - oxidation properties of lubricants, thereby extending the service life of machinery and equipment.
Additionally, it can be used in the production of some plastics and polymers. By reacting with appropriate monomers, it can introduce specific functional groups into the polymer structure, improving the mechanical and chemical properties of the resulting materials.

Case 1: Fragrance Synthesis
A fragrance company wanted to develop a new - type perfume with a long - lasting and unique odor. They used 3,5,5 - Trimethylhexanoic acid to synthesize a new ester. First, they mixed 3,5,5 - Trimethylhexanoic acid with a specific alcohol in a 1:1 molar ratio in a reaction flask equipped with a condenser. Then, a small amount of sulfuric acid was added as a catalyst. The reaction mixture was heated to 80 - 90°C and refluxed for 3 - 4 hours. After the reaction was completed, the product was purified by distillation. The resulting ester was found to have a pleasant, woody - floral odor. It was then incorporated into the perfume formula, and the new perfume received positive feedback from consumers for its long - lasting and distinctive smell.
